From The Fatherland, With Love by Ryū Murakami

Set in an alternate timeline, this gripping novel explores the chaos and political intrigue that ensue when a group of North Korean commandos invades the Japanese city of Fukuoka. As the city becomes a battleground, a diverse cast of characters, including a band of misfits and outcasts, emerges to resist the occupation. The story delves into themes of nationalism, identity, and the human capacity for resilience and defiance in the face of overwhelming odds, painting a vivid picture of a society on the brink of transformation.
